Comprehending the construction procedure can assist house owners get ready for the journey ahead. Here's a detailed overview:
Step-by-Step Construction ProcessInitial Consultation: Discussion about concepts, requirements, and spending plan.Design Phase: Creating in-depth plans and architectural illustrations.Approval Process: Securing necessary authorizations and approvals.Site Preparation: Clearing the location and preparing the foundations.Building Framework: Constructing the base and framework of the conservatory.Roofing Installation: Adding the roofing, ensuring proper drain and thermal performance.Glazing and Finishing: Installing windows, doors, and any interior surfaces.Last Touches: Landscaping and adding finishing components to mix the conservatory with the existing home.Approximated TimeframePhaseApproximated DurationConsultation & & Design2-4 weeksApproval Process2-6 weeksConstruction6-12 weeksTotal Project Time10-22 weeksPicking the Right Materials

Just how much does an Edwardian conservatory cost?
Costs can differ commonly depending on size, materials, and additional features. Usually, property owners can expect to pay between ₤ 10,000 and ₤ 30,000. It's important to get numerous quotes and assess what is consisted of.
2. The length of time does it take to build a conservatory?
Normally, a conservatory can take between 10 to 22 weeks from conception to conclusion, depending upon various factors consisting of size, design intricacy, and weather conditions.
3. Do I require preparing approval for an Edwardian conservatory?
Typically, conservatories can be built under allowed development rights. Nevertheless, this can differ based upon local regulations, so it's best to talk to your builder or local planning authority.
4. Can an Edwardian conservatory be used year-round?
Yes, with appropriate insulation, heating, and ventilation, an Edwardian conservatory can be used throughout the year. Go over heating choices with your builder during the design phase.
5. What maintenance is required for an Edwardian conservatory?
Regular maintenance consists of cleaning gutters, examining seals and fittings, and checking the structure for any wear or damage. Depending on products, timber may require extra treatment to avoid rot.
